Transaction 05068ae2d3ebf162bf7825d5ce81deb5e322d195644d7f70a64ad1304ac58393

block
66ace9d025a75e520b167e9aec005b2f48c56e4513e5c878cf992e69615e683a

44 Inputs

1 Output